Output 173f2702a51697bb6bb6ae8d0c98160c9c8fd4c5519d43c71ca12105f0a22db1:0

value
652352
script pubkey
OP_0 OP_PUSHBYTES_20 70e6238caea77c0964a7da07e4f8a466d6bf62a4
address
bc1qwrnz8r9w5a7qje98mgr7f79yvmtt7c4yqdq7nj
transaction
173f2702a51697bb6bb6ae8d0c98160c9c8fd4c5519d43c71ca12105f0a22db1
spent
true